The 1908 Sewanee Tigers football team represented the Sewanee Tigers of Sewanee: The University of the South during the 1908 Southern Intercollegiate Athletic Association football season. Sewanee fought rival Vanderbilt to a scoreless tie.[1]

Schedule

Date Opponent Site Result
October 3, 1908 Mooney School* McGee FieldSewanee, Tennessee W 29–0  
October 10, 1908 Castle Heights* McGee Field • Sewanee, Tennessee W 35–2  
October 17, 1908 at Virginia* Norfolk, Virginia T 0–0  
October 24, 1908 at Auburn Birmingham, Alabama L 0–6  
October 31, 1908 at Kentucky* Lexington, Kentucky W 12–0  
November 7, 1908 at Saint Louis* St. Louis, Missouri T 6–6  
November 14, 1908 at Georgia Tech Atlanta W 6–0  
November 26, 1908 at Vanderbilt Dudley FieldNashville, Tennessee (Rivalry) T 6–6  
*Non-conference game.
